news 2026/6/18 16:20:03

3步掌握WebVOWL:从零开始的本体可视化实战指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
3步掌握WebVOWL:从零开始的本体可视化实战指南

3步掌握WebVOWL:从零开始的本体可视化实战指南

【免费下载链接】WebVOWLVisualizing ontologies on the Web项目地址: https://gitcode.com/gh_mirrors/we/WebVOWL

WebVOWL作为专业的本体可视化工具,能够将复杂的RDF和OWL语义数据转换为直观的图形界面,帮助研究人员和数据工程师快速理解本体结构关系。本文提供完整的安装部署流程,确保你能够顺利启动并使用这一强大的可视化平台。

🎯 环境准备与前置检查

在开始安装之前,请确认你的系统环境满足以下要求:

必备软件环境:

  • Node.js 12.0及以上版本
  • Git版本控制工具
  • 现代浏览器(推荐Chrome或Firefox)

系统兼容性验证:通过命令行工具检查当前环境配置:

node --version # 确认Node.js版本 git --version # 确认Git可用性

📦 项目获取与初始化配置

获取源代码仓库

首先从官方仓库获取WebVOWL的最新代码:

git clone https://gitcode.com/gh_mirrors/we/WebVOWL.git

进入项目工作目录

cd WebVOWL

安装项目依赖包

执行npm安装命令获取所有必要的依赖组件:

npm install

安装过程将自动下载WebVOWL运行所需的所有JavaScript库和工具包。

🔨 构建流程与部署策略

生产环境构建

运行发布构建命令生成优化后的部署文件:

npm run-script release

构建完成后,所有必要文件将被打包至deploy目录,准备用于正式环境。

本地服务启动方案

为了在本地环境中体验WebVOWL功能,需要启动本地服务器:

# 安装serve静态服务器 npm install serve -g # 启动部署目录服务 serve deploy/

🌟 功能访问与操作指引

服务启动后,在浏览器中访问以下地址即可进入WebVOWL主界面:

http://localhost:3000

进入系统后,你可以:

  • 上传自定义本体文件进行可视化分析
  • 使用内置示例数据熟悉操作界面
  • 探索各种交互功能和过滤选项

⚙️ 开发模式深度定制

对于需要进行二次开发或功能扩展的用户,推荐使用开发模式:

grunt webserver

开发模式支持实时热更新,代码修改后无需手动刷新即可立即看到效果变化。

💡 核心功能特性详解

WebVOWL提供了一系列强大的可视化功能:

交互式探索能力

  • 节点点击查看详细信息
  • 拖拽操作调整布局位置
  • 缩放功能聚焦关键区域

智能布局算法

  • 自动优化节点分布排列
  • 支持多种布局策略选择
  • 动态调整可视化效果

数据过滤机制

  • 基于属性类型的筛选功能
  • 节点度数过滤设置
  • 子类关系可视化控制

导出与分享

  • SVG格式图像导出
  • 高质量可视化结果保存
  • 便于报告和演示使用

🛠️ 实用技巧与最佳实践

样式一致性维护修改CSS文件时,记得同步更新内联样式代码,确保导出的可视化图像与界面显示效果完全一致。

性能优化建议处理大型本体文件时,建议:

  • 预先进行数据预处理
  • 合理使用过滤功能
  • 分批加载复杂数据结构

文件格式兼容性确保你的本体文件符合RDF/OWL标准规范,以获得最佳的可视化效果。

通过本指南的详细步骤,你现在应该能够成功搭建WebVOWL环境,并开始利用这一工具进行本体的可视化分析和探索。无论用于学术研究还是实际项目应用,WebVOWL都将为你提供强大的数据洞察支持。

【免费下载链接】WebVOWLVisualizing ontologies on the Web项目地址: https://gitcode.com/gh_mirrors/we/WebVOWL

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/15 14:46:34

STM32与Keil5联合仿真:核心要点讲解

STM32与Keil5联合仿真:从零开始的实战教学你有没有遇到过这样的场景?硬件工程师还在画PCB,软件却已经等不及要写代码了;项目紧急,但下载器坏了、目标板没到货,只能干瞪眼;刚写的驱动一烧进去就“…

作者头像 李华
网站建设 2026/6/12 23:58:26

PDF补丁丁:零基础入门到精通的全能PDF处理神器

PDF补丁丁:零基础入门到精通的全能PDF处理神器 【免费下载链接】PDFPatcher PDF补丁丁——PDF工具箱,可以编辑书签、剪裁旋转页面、解除限制、提取或合并文档,探查文档结构,提取图片、转成图片等等 项目地址: https://gitcode.c…

作者头像 李华
网站建设 2026/6/16 18:57:15

性能优化:Youtu-2B在低显存环境下的调优技巧

性能优化:Youtu-2B在低显存环境下的调优技巧 1. 引言:轻量模型的现实挑战与优化价值 随着大语言模型(LLM)在各类应用场景中的广泛落地,端侧部署和低算力环境运行成为实际工程中不可忽视的需求。Youtu-LLM-2B作为腾讯…

作者头像 李华
网站建设 2026/6/14 4:00:33

PAGExporter终极指南:解锁跨平台动画渲染新纪元

PAGExporter终极指南:解锁跨平台动画渲染新纪元 【免费下载链接】libpag The official rendering library for PAG (Portable Animated Graphics) files that renders After Effects animations natively across multiple platforms. 项目地址: https://gitcode.c…

作者头像 李华
网站建设 2026/6/10 15:01:57

模型部署常见问题:cv_unet_image-matting刷新重置参数指南

模型部署常见问题:cv_unet_image-matting刷新重置参数指南 1. 引言 在基于 U-Net 架构的图像抠图项目 cv_unet_image-matting 中,WebUI 界面由开发者“科哥”进行二次开发构建,提供了直观、易用的操作体验。该工具支持单图与批量人像抠图&a…

作者头像 李华
网站建设 2026/6/16 15:26:15

3步掌握res-downloader:网络资源拦截下载终极指南

3步掌握res-downloader:网络资源拦截下载终极指南 【免费下载链接】res-downloader 资源下载器、网络资源嗅探,支持微信视频号下载、网页抖音无水印下载、网页快手无水印视频下载、酷狗音乐下载等网络资源拦截下载! 项目地址: https://gitcode.com/Git…

作者头像 李华